One of the first things to consider when designing a kitchen in London is the layout. With space at a premium in many homes, it’s essential to maximize every inch. The key is to strike a balance between functionality and aesthetics. Open-plan kitchens are a popular choice in London, allowing for a seamless flow between cooking, dining, and living areas. This layout is perfect for socializing with family and friends while preparing meals.
For those with more traditional tastes, a classic kitchen design may be the way to go. This style often features wood cabinetry, marble countertops, and vintage-inspired fixtures. Traditional kitchens exude elegance and charm, making them a timeless choice for any home. To achieve this look, consider opting for bespoke cabinetry and intricate detailing, such as crown molding and ornate hardware.
On the other end of the spectrum, modern kitchens are all about clean lines and minimalist design. Sleek surfaces, high-gloss finishes, and integrated appliances define this style. London is no stranger to contemporary kitchen design, with many showrooms offering the latest trends in European cabinetry and cutting-edge technology. If you’re looking to create a sleek and sophisticated cooking space, a modern kitchen might be the perfect fit.

Lighting is another important consideration when designing a kitchen in London. Natural light is key in creating a bright and inviting space, so maximize windows and skylights if possible. In the evenings, layering different types of lighting, such as recessed, pendant, and under-cabinet lights, can enhance both the ambiance and functionality of your kitchen. Consider installing dimmer switches to adjust the lighting level based on the time of day and mood.
